If Russia does not begin to invest in the IOC, as the Americans are doing, it will not receive representation either in the leadership positions of this organization or in the executive committee of the International Anti-Doping Agency (WADA).

A two-time Olympic champion and world hockey champion writes about this in Izvestia

Alexander Kozhevnikov, assessing WADA’s recommendation to suspend Russia from international tournaments under its flag for four years, as well as deprive our country of the opportunity to host international competitions, including the already planned world championships in hockey, volleyball and other sports.

He notes that now a new generation of Russian athletes has arrived, “who are asthmatic biathletes, and WADA does not want to conduct an investigation on this topic.

“In our country, people with bronchial asthma are given disability group II. And Norwegians with this diagnosis win the Olympic Games. From school they begin to fill out cards: first, the future champion falls ill with bronchitis, then the disease progresses. As a result, he is “hooked” on drugs that increase performance due to the expansion of the bronchial tree and the supply of more oxygen. But this is of no interest to anyone - all doping problems should concern only Russia,” the author emphasizes.

He also points out that professional North American leagues do not allow WADA and international federations anywhere near them, since they have their own system of checks, which are quite rare, their own disqualification periods and rules for dealing with star/non-star players.

“Let’s take the recent doping case of Evgeny Kuznetsov. The IIHF disqualifies the hockey player for four years (for using cocaine), and in the NHL he misses three games. Because many spectators come to see Kuznetsov play, and this allows him to earn a lot of money. This is what is put at the forefront, and not some WADA rules,” writes the two-time Olympic champion.

At the same time, he admits that in the current situation it will be difficult for Russia to defend its flag due to politics.

“Besides, don’t forget that the budget of the International Olympic Committee is almost half made up of sponsors’ money. And these are mostly American companies: Coca-Cola, VISA, Intel, McDonald's... Does the IOC have Russian sponsors? Although it is unlikely that anyone would be able to invest more money than our businessmen could. It's just a matter of desire. And until we invest in the IOC, as the Americans do, we will not receive representation either in the leadership positions of this organization or in the WADA executive committee,” Kozhevnikov sums up.

As PolitNavigator reported, the WADA committee recommended stripping the Russian Anti-Doping Agency of its compliance status with the World Anti-Doping Code.
